Even though there are counseling and guidance teachers in schools, problems still exist related to intolerance, so it is necessary to study and understand more about the strategies of cross-religious and cultural counseling in schools. This study aims to explore cross-religious and cultural counseling strategies in schools, to examine whether a multicultural school environment can tolerate diversities. The collection of data in this study is in the form of examination of books, journal articles, as well as internet sites that are related to the topic of discussion. After collected, data is analyzed to get conclusions. The results of this study are that the strategy of cross-religious and cultural counseling in schools show that counselors who are also educators must have a multicultural understanding, broad knowledge of multi-cultures and religions as well as have skills and effectiveness in counseling. This means that the counselors, apart from being professional in terms of knowledge, also have the right instinct regarding the approach to be used to assist cross-religious and cultural counseling in schools.
